C#でのリストとDatagridviewの使用

初期化

  1. 空のリストを作成する
 List<int> List = new List<int>();

2. var型を使用する前提は、変数の型を事前に把握し、変数の割り当てに基づいて変数が属する型を決定することですが、この割り当て方法では、ローカル変数にのみ値を割り当てることができます。

var list1 = new List<string>();

詳細については、以下を参照してください
。C#リストリストの一般的なプロパティとメソッド
3.コードを共有してDatagridview列を自動的に生成します

DataGridViewTextBoxColumn column1 = new DataGridViewTextBoxColumn();//实例化
column1.HeaderText = "性别";
column1.Name = "column1";
dataGridView1.Columns.AddRange(new DataGridViewColumn[]{column1});
int index = this.dataGridView1.Rows.Add();
this.dataGridView1.Rows[index].Cells[0].Value = "1";

リストコレクションはDataGridViewで表示されます

データソースをバインドする必要があります。ACESSデータシートを使用する場合は、最初にダウンロードする必要があります。そうしないと、「Microsoft.Jet.OLEDB.4.0がローカルコンピューターに登録されていません」というエラーが報告されます。

dataGridView1.DataSource = list;//绑定

WinForm DataGridViewバインディングジェネリックList(List <T>)/ ArrayListは、理由と解決策を表示しません
。OLEDB(オブジェクトリンクと埋め込みはオブジェクト接続と埋め込み)は、さまざまなデータソースへのMicrosoftの戦略的な低レベルアクセスです。アプリケーションプログラミングインターフェイス。OLE DBには、Microsoftが資金提供する標準データインターフェイスのOpen Database Connectivity(ODBC)構造化問題言語(SQL)機能が含まれているだけでなく、他の非SQLデータ型にもアクセスできます。

おすすめ

転載: blog.csdn.net/baidu_35536188/article/details/114878817